Legend Biotech is a global biotechnology company dedicated to treating and, one day, curing life-threatening diseases. Headquartered in Bridgewater, New Jersey, we are advancing the next generation of cell therapy through a portfolio of innovative technologies, including autologous, allogeneic, and in vivo cell therapy approaches. Our research spans chimeric antigen receptor T-cell (CAR-T), T-cell receptor (TCR-T), natural killer (NK) cell-based therapies, and other emerging platforms designed to transform the treatment of serious diseases. From our global network of research and development sites, we are committed to discovering and developing safe, effective, and cutting-edge therapies for patients worldwide.

Legend Biotech entered into a global collaboration agreement with Johnson & Johnson to jointly develop and commercialize CARVYKTI® (ciltacabtagene autoleucel; cilta-cel). Through this strategic partnership, we combine complementary expertise and capabilities to advance innovative immunotherapies for patients living with multiple myeloma.

Role Overview

The Associate Director, Executive Compensation, is a strong individual contributor within the Total Rewardsteam, supporting the design, analysis, and delivery of compensation programs that enable business growth. Thisrole is hands‑on and analytical in nature, with opportunities to contribute to broader compensation strategythrough high‑quality execution, insight generation, and partnering with the global compensation team.

The role focuses on reward and incentive plan design, executive and leadership compensation analysis, and market intelligence for business‑critical roles, working closely with internal stakeholders to help ensurecompetitive and effective rewards that support attraction, retention, and engagement.

Key Responsibilities

  • Design, model, and support short‑term and long‑term incentive programs, including annual bonus plans, functional and growth‑driven incentives, retention awards, and special programs aligned with business priorities.
  • Partner with Finance and HR stakeholders to ensure incentive plans are aligned with performance outcomes, affordability, and business strategy.
  • Conduct detailed scenario modeling, financial impact analysis, and sensitivity testing to support leadership decision‑making.
  • Support the design, assessment, and ongoing administration of executive and senior leadership compensation programs, including base pay, incentive opportunities, and equity‑based awards.
  • Perform executive and leadership benchmarking, pay mix analysis, and competitive positioning.
  • Develop clear, data‑driven materials, analyses, and recommendations to support senior leadership and Compensation Committee discussions.
  • Assist with executive compensation reporting, disclosures, and supporting documentation, ensuring accuracy and consistency with governance frameworks.
  • Partner proactively with business leaders, Talent, and HR to identify business‑critical and growth‑driving roles, emerging skill needs, and evolving talent priorities.
  • Lead market intelligence and benchmarking efforts for these roles, staying ahead of external market trends, pay practices, and competitive dynamics.
  • Translate market insights into forward‑looking recommendations to ensure rewards are competitive and compelling for attraction, retention, and engagement of key talent.
  • Continuously monitor external trends and internal talent movements to anticipate compensation risks and opportunities.

Strategic Projects, Global Initiatives & Enablement

  • Support global compensation initiatives, including incentive framework enhancements, pay structure reviews, and compensation support tied to job architecture and leveling outcomes.
  • Contribute to cross-regional alignment efforts to improve consistency, scalability, and effectiveness of compensation programs.
  • Partner with the global compensation team on compensation communication and education, including the development of leader and HR materials, toolkits, and FAQs.
  • Support special projects that enhance compensation processes, program clarity, and capability across the organization.
